Twin Oaks

Twin Oaks is a historic home at Linthicum Heights, , , United States. The house is a 2+1⁄2-story brick Greek Revival–influenced dwelling constructed in 1857, with additions and Neo-Classical embellishments made in the late 19th and early 20th centuries.
